New Haven's Firehouse 12 will open its 2007 Spring Jazz Series on March 16th with a two-set performance by the Steve Davis Quintet featuring Mike DiRubbo. Led by Hartford-based trombonist Steve Davis, an alumnus and longtime faculty member of the Hartt School of Music's Jackie McLean Institute of Jazz, the group also features New Haven native, and fellow Hartt graduate, Mike DiRubbo on alto saxophone. This line-up will be performing new music it recently recorded for Davis' forthcoming CD.

Critics have called Davis “a thinking man's trombonist" (Harvey Siders, JazzTimes) and “an expert trombone player who communicates his musical visions with instinctive self-confidence as well as technical expertise" (Paula Edelstein, All Music Guide). AllAboutJazz.com reviewer C. Andrew Hovan adds, “Davis has led a series of Criss Cross Records sides over the years that have duly demonstrated his proficiency as a trombonist, but also his immense skills as a composer."

Davis is a former sideman with jazz giants such as Art Blakey, Chick Corea and Jackie McLean as well as a longtime member of the prolific sextet One For All. He appears on more than 70 recordings, and recently toured with Freddie Hubbard and the New Jazz Composers Octet, Slide Hampton and the Dizzy Gillespie Alumni All-Star Big Band, and the Larry Willis Quintet. His extensive discography includes nine CDs as a leader over the past decade, including May 2006's Update, his sixth and latest release on the Criss Cross Records label. He has taught at both the Hartt School of Music and the Artists Collective since returning to Hartford in 1992.

About Firehouse 12:

Firehouse 12 is an award-winning bar, state of the art recording studio and unusually intimate music venue located in New Haven's historic Ninth Square District. Its distinctive 75-seat performance space, located inside the recording studio, offers world-class acoustics and unprecedented technical possibilities to both listeners and performers. Many of the most respected names in jazz and creative improvised music have performed at Firehouse 12 since it opened its doors in April 2005.

The local media has called it “a steamy source of bold new music" (Owen McNally, Hartford Courant), noting both its “astutely stylish, updated-classic aesthetic" (Hugh Elton, New Haven Advocate) and its dedicated fan base of “people who bring near-religious reverence to the music, producing an exchange of energy that often fires great performances" (Regina DeAngelo, New Haven Independent).

The Arts Council of Greater New Haven recognized owner/producer/recording engineer Nick Lloyd with a 2006 Arts Award for his “visionary restoration" of this landmark firehouse building, which also earned the architects, Gray Organschi Architecture, an 2006 Design Award in the preservation category from Connecticut's chapter of the American Institute of Architects (AIA).

In 2007, Firehouse 12 founded its own label, Firehouse 12 Records, with the intention of releasing a mix of physical and digital-only recordings, including music recorded live during recent performances. Its first new releases, the Anthony Braxton 12+1tet's 9 Compositions (Iridium) 2006 and the Taylor Ho Bynum Sextet's The Middle Picture will be released April 3rd.
